Block Wall Demolition in Bergen County, NJ

Block wall demolition services involve safely and efficiently removing existing block walls from residential properties. These projects can include tearing down retaining walls, garden boundaries, or decorative features built with concrete or cinder blocks. Property owners often request this service when planning renovations, landscaping updates, or when replacing aging or damaged walls. Understanding the scope of the demolition, including the size of the wall and its location on the property, helps ensure the process is smooth and minimizes disruption to surrounding areas.

Homeowners considering block wall demolition should also be aware of potential considerations such as the presence of utilities or underground features, as well as any local regulations or permits required for the work. Clear communication about the existing wall’s construction and the desired outcome can help facilitate a seamless process. Proper planning ensures that the demolition aligns with future landscaping or construction plans, making it easier to move forward with upgrades or new installations.

Common Block Wall Demolition Jobs

Block Wall Demolition - safely removing existing block walls to prepare for new construction or landscaping projects.

Retaining Wall Removal - dismantling retaining walls to improve yard accessibility or update property features.

Partition Wall Demolition - taking down interior block walls to create open floor plans or reconfigure spaces.

Foundation Wall Demolition - removing foundation walls during major renovations or structural upgrades.

Fence Wall Removal - clearing out old or damaged boundary walls for enhanced privacy or property redesign.

Commercial Wall Demolition - handling large-scale block wall removals for business or industrial property updates.

Block Wall Demolition Questions

What types of block walls can be demolished? Demolition services cover various block wall types, including concrete, cinder block, and decorative masonry walls used in residential and commercial properties.

Is demolition suitable for retaining walls? Yes, retaining walls made of concrete or similar materials can be safely removed or dismantled when necessary.

What should property owners consider before demolition? It's important to evaluate surrounding structures, underground utilities, and property boundaries to ensure safe and efficient demolition.

Are there restrictions on demolishing load-bearing walls? Demolition of load-bearing walls often requires careful planning and adherence to local regulations to maintain structural integrity.
